Given Input numbers are 282, 572, 236, 364
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 282
List of positive integer divisors of 282 that divides 282 without a remainder.
1, 2, 3, 6, 47, 94, 141, 282
Divisors of 572
List of positive integer divisors of 572 that divides 572 without a remainder.
1, 2, 4, 11, 13, 22, 26, 44, 52, 143, 286, 572
Divisors of 236
List of positive integer divisors of 236 that divides 236 without a remainder.
1, 2, 4, 59, 118, 236
Divisors of 364
List of positive integer divisors of 364 that divides 364 without a remainder.
1, 2, 4, 7, 13, 14, 26, 28, 52, 91, 182, 364
Greatest Common Divisior
We found the divisors of 282, 572, 236, 364 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 282, 572, 236, 364 is 2.
Therefore, GCD of numbers 282, 572, 236, 364 is 2
Given Input Data is 282, 572, 236, 364
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 282 is 2 x 3 x 47
Prime Factorization of 572 is 2 x 2 x 11 x 13
Prime Factorization of 236 is 2 x 2 x 59
Prime Factorization of 364 is 2 x 2 x 7 x 13

Step1:
Let's calculate the GCD of first two numbers
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(282, 572) = 80652
GCD(282, 572) = ( 282 x 572 ) / 80652
GCD(282, 572) = 161304 / 80652
GCD(282, 572) = 2
Step2:
Here we consider the GCD from the above i.e. 2 as first number and the next as 236
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(2, 236) = 236
GCD(2, 236) = ( 2 x 236 ) / 236
GCD(2, 236) = 472 / 236
GCD(2, 236) = 2
Step3:
Here we consider the GCD from the above i.e. 2 as first number and the next as 364
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(2, 364) = 364
GCD(2, 364) = ( 2 x 364 ) / 364
GCD(2, 364) = 728 / 364
GCD(2, 364) = 2
GCD of 282, 572, 236, 364 is 2
